Case Study: Improving Quality Performance in Manufacturing

A Quality Practitioner in a precision aerospace manufacturing environment identified recurring defects impacting right-first-time performance. Using structured root cause analysis and quality tools, they led a cross-functional improvement project focused on process standardisation, visual management and operator training.

By introducing clearer quality controls and visual management, the business achieved a 28% reduction in defects and improved audit readiness across the production area. The changes also increased team ownership of quality and reduced rework costs.
